Coupons Overview
Coupons are codes customers enter at checkout (e.g. WELCOME10). Unlike discounts, coupons require the customer to apply the code.
Where to find it: Marketing → Coupons
What a Coupon Has
Section titled “What a Coupon Has”| Field | What it shows |
|---|---|
| Code | The code customers enter (e.g. WELCOME10) |
| Name | A label for your reference (e.g. “Welcome 10% Off”) |
| Description | What customers see (e.g. “10% off your first order”) |
| Discount | Percentage or fixed amount (e.g. 10% off) |
| Scope | Cart or Product — where the discount applies |
| Status | Active or Inactive |
| Per customer | How many times each customer can use it (e.g. 1) |
| Validity | Start and end dates |
Coupons vs. Discounts
Section titled “Coupons vs. Discounts”| Coupons | Discounts | |
|---|---|---|
| How it applies | Customer enters code at checkout | Applies automatically when conditions are met |
| Use case | Campaigns, loyalty, tracking | Site-wide promotions, happy hour |
| Example | ”Use WELCOME10 for 10% off" | "Spend €50, get 10% off” (no code) |
